This basket is designed to accommodate dough weights between 1.5 and 2.5 pounds (680 to 1130 grams). It works best with recipes calling for 3 to 4.5 cups of flour.
The liner is optional but highly recommended for beginners or when working with high-hydration doughs to prevent sticking. If you prefer the classic rattan spiral pattern on your crust, you can use the basket without the liner by dusting it thoroughly with flour.
After use, shake out any excess flour and let the basket air dry completely in a warm, dry place. If dough gets stuck in the rattan, let it dry and use a stiff brush to remove it; avoid using soap or submerging the basket in water, as this can cause mold.
